The evolution of the power grid from a traditional, centralized infrastructure to a more dynamic, decentralized, and interactive system has been a significant development in the energy sector. This transition is driven by the adoption of smart grid technologies, which incorporate advanced communication protocols, enabling the efficient exchange of information between different grid components. These communication protocols form the backbone of modern energy management systems, allowing real-time monitoring, data analytics, and automated decision-making. The integration of smart grid communication protocols is essential for ensuring reliability, improving efficiency, and reducing costs, while also enabling the integration of renewable energy sources, electric vehicles, and other distributed energy resources.
